This is still one of my favorite pool parties, but I wanted to update with some recommendations for bottle service since I didn't have that great of an experience. -Make arrangements in advance; table reservations can fill up quickly during the peak of summer. We were expecting to get a table near the pool area, but got stuck with one in the back near the bar because the other tables had been booked already. The tables basically cost the same, so avoid getting ripped off. -If you're gonna splurge for bottle service, you might as well get a lily pad or cabana. Especially in the heat of Vegas summer, you're gonna want a location with shade and/or the pool nearby. -Get to your reservation relatively early if you have a big group. I really hate when the VIP line is longer than the general admission/guest list line. Even worse, sometimes they "hit capacity" where they don't let anyone - even people with bottle service - in unless you previously bought a ticket. One of my girlfriends was supposed to meet up with our group after work and they turned her away at 2pm because they hit capacity, blah blah blah... no matter how many hook ups you have with the staff and promoters here, you still might get turned away if you show up too "late" and there's some big house DJ performing. Lame, but I guess those are the rules of the game. Overall, I still like EBC a lot because I love the set up and music. However, I don't think bottle service is worth it unless you really go all out.
